Transaction 271450d0637e489cb59d84e0cd7088ee54b91f9589c9a9a5b5ec96f66844267b

1 Input
2 Outputs
  • 271450d0637e489cb59d84e0cd7088ee54b91f9589c9a9a5b5ec96f66844267b:0
  • value  504759
    address  3Ezvp85Z2V6SwqRzcTpx8GWLzGW9kMrCXm
  • 271450d0637e489cb59d84e0cd7088ee54b91f9589c9a9a5b5ec96f66844267b:1
  • value  680903521
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V